Responsibilities
- Performs complex diagnostic and analytic testing of laboratory specimens and interprets data.
- Reads, examines, and interprets complex test results
- Serves as a resource and addresses complex tests/procedures
- Manages instrument maintenance and troubleshooting practices
- Leads quality control and quality assurance testing
- Assists with data collection and special projects, as assigned
- Assists with department orientation and trains medical laboratory staff
- Performs assigned pre-analytical activities related to laboratory testing, which may include general and analytical equipment maintenance, function checks and documentation; specimen collection as needed; biological specimen processing; cleaning and disinfection of selected or assigned laboratory equipment and spaces; quality control and calibration performance; and other pre-analytical activities
- Performs all expected tests and analytical procedures for assigned department or work area efficiently and accurately, according to established procedures, performance standards, and departmental competency standards. Participates in proficiency testing, consistently adhering to federal and state regulations as well as Institutional policies
- Follows appropriate safety policies including the appropriate use of PPE, handwashing, and hazardous chemical handling. Demonstrates understanding and adheres to Chemical Hygiene plan and Infection Control policies. Employee duties may include transport of hazardous waste from the point of generation to a designated secure storage
Requirements
- Bachelors degree medical technology or related sciences with appropriate state licensure if required or appropriate national certification
- Two years of technical experience
- Must hold a certification from one of the following Medical Laboratory Scientist (American Society for Clinical Pathology), or Medical Technologist (American Society for Clinical Pathology), or Medical Technologist (American Medical Technologists), or Medical Technologist (American Associate of Bioanalyst)
- Appropriate state licensure or appropriate national certification if required
